BERLIN FASHION WEEK

IN 24 HOURS

This week we flew to Berlin for 24 hours to immerse ourselves in Berlin Fashion Week. Our first stop was the MarcCain show where the presence of Katie Holmes and Liz Hurley caused hysterical scenes upon arrival. Once inside, as is customary at fashion week, the champagne flowed freely, but the currywurst was also in high demand. It is still Germany.

After the show, an exclusive tête-à-tête with Sylvie Meis was planned. For this, we made our way to the famous Hotel Adlon, the chicest hotel in the city that is etched in everyone's memory because Michael Jackson once hung his son Blanket out of the window there. Sylvie told us all about her fashion choices, shared her beauty rituals, and revealed that she currently has no interest in cosmetic procedures or injectables and posed for our Look of the Day.

Next, we were transported to the Stylight Fashion Influencer Awards 2015. These prestigious international blogger awards were presented that evening at a übersecret location. Earlier, the Dutch Insta-celebrity Negin Mirsalehi had already won an award and this time Linda Tol and Anna Nooshin were nominated. Supermodel Bar Refaeli, Sylvie Meis and fashion blog legend Bryanboy were on the jury.

That secret location turned out to be an abandoned city swimming pool and the show took place at the bottom of the sports pool with the diving board still above our heads. The room was filled with fashion bloggers from all over Europe and we marveled at the incredibly cool outfits and creative looks that passed by.

After the award show, we armed ourselves with a camera and microphone to congratulate fellow Dutchie Linda Tol , but we also got to know the far too handsome Mariano Di Vaio who had come out as the best male blogger.
